Octavo, 200 pages, Japanese binding in silk, with a printed, paper chemise with the title printed on the flap, worn, torn. NOTE: herein are two different paper types, white and brown (suggesting that the brown paper may have been surplus from the 1937 editioin). Here are descriptions of many of the custom, manners, ceremonies, festivals, arts and crafts of the Japanese besides numerous other subjects. 355 .illustrations. NOTE: this work first appeared in 1934, and through 1937, and calling this 1946 appearnce its 5th printing; but, its compiler, Mr. Yamaguchi, the manager of the Fujiya Hotel, refers to this as the second edition. With an index to all subjects. . *** CONFUSION REGARDING CORRECT AUTHOR: FREDERIC DE GARIS: . Some copies do not show Frederic De Garis on the title page, and this leads to confusion as to the correct author. We see that some catalogue this under Atsuharu Sakai the co-author, but not the MAIN author, or others whom are not the author. . This is a bibliographic error persists in the record. Others catalog this under H.S.K. Yamaguchi who was not the author, but the manager of the hotel. . The co-author, contributor was Sakai Atsuharu. . *** Color photos are posted to our website. . *.

Second Edition of this popular tourist guide. The inside cover of the portfolio is inscribed To Bilodeau From Kin-ichi Kondo, Tokio Prisoners of War Camp #5, July 12, 1943, at Yokohama, Japan . There are several blank pages containing pencil notes and poems by Bilodeau, and several blank pages containing common French words and phrases, also written in pencil by Bilodeau, and used to teach the language to Kin-ichi Kondo, an interpreter at the camp. Albert Wenceslas Bilodeau [1913-2002] from Quebec was a warrant officer in the first battalion of the Royal Rifles of Canada, one of two battalions of almost 2,000 men making up C Force, sent to defend Hong Kong in 1941. Hong Kong was the first land battle of WW II in which Canadians participated. The British, Indian and Canadian defence forces were quickly defeated by the invading Japanese troops in December and survivors including Bilodeau were captured and held as POWs. Life in the camps has been described as brutal and inhumane, with many POWs, unlike Bilodeau, not returning home after the war. Kin-ichi Kondo was found guilty of war crimes at the Yokahama trials in 1947 and received a one year sentence.
